Hallig Hooge is a tiny marsh island just off the North German coast with about 100 inhabitants. One of them is Katja Just. 16 years ago, she decided to trade her busy city life and her promising career in Munich for the contemplative everyday life on Hooge and hasn't regretted a day since.
Despite its seclusion, life never gets dull on Hallig Hooge! From encounters with stubborn Hallig people to fascinating natural spectacles and unexpected challenges on the edge of civilization, Katja Just has a lot of stories to tell. With humor and attention to detail, she presents anecdotes from her life on Hallig Hooge and shows readers how eventful and satisfying life at the supposed end of the world can be.

In these four years I have witnessed how my parents' new home developed into a gem. With devotion my mother transformed the wild garden into a blooming idyll, based on a monastery garden. Box trees border a total of five flower beds, each with red, yellow, white or blue flowering plants. There's a stem rose in the middle and something always blooms. Thus over the years a real small oasis has developed. An oasis where guests of the house also like to spend their holidays when they spend their holidays in one of the two holiday apartments that have been extended on the first floor. "The Green one" already existed. However, it has been completely refurnished and decorated. This apartment is the larger one, it can accommodate up to four people. It is kept in a warm green, the ceiling is not quite as high, old wooden beams can be seen, which gives this apartment something cosy and cosy. Especially in the winter months. Two years after moving in, my parents extended "The Blue ones" and furnished them in the Gustavian style, i.e. with Swedish warmth and cool colours. Also here there are two alcoves, which offer place for two persons. Guests often ask me if one could sleep in such a closet as a couple.

"It all depends on how much you like each other," is my answer. It is rare to lie like a match in a box, so two metres long and one metre wide are actually sufficient. Even very tall guests give me feedback that they find the alcoves very comfortable. I love sleeping in the alcoves, and they're space-saving too. My parents have not only created a new home for themselves, but also a place where holiday guests feel at home.
